urlopen и расшифровка str to dict занимает слишком много времени, мне нужно, чтобы он работал быстрее - PullRequest
0 голосов
/ 21 апреля 2020

Я делаю GUI, и мне нужны некоторые стоковые данные, вот код, который почти «зависает» в ядре:

url = ("https://financialmodelingprep.com/api/v3/historical-price-full/AAPL")
response = urlopen(url)
data = response.read().decode("utf-8")
data = json.loads(data)
data = data["historical"]
df = pd.DataFrame(data)
df.drop(df.columns.difference(['date','open', 'high', 'low', 'close']), 1, inplace=True)

Первые три строки вызывают всю проблему.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...